About Waikari, Canterbury

Waikari is a locality in the Canterbury Region of New Zealand. It is a small community with a population of 264. It sits at an elevation of around 237 m above sea level. It lies approximately 63 km north of Christchurch, the regional capital. Waikari is located at 42.9667°S, 172.6833°E. It observes New Zealand Time (NZST/NZDT). Statistics New Zealand classifies the area as a rural settlement.
